Born in Italy to an American father and Italian mother, Beadle's upbringing was a blend of cultures. This cross-cultural experience likely contributed to her adaptability and broad appeal, qualities that would serve her well in the diverse world of sports media. Her career began far from the bright lights of major networks, covering rodeos and working for local news stations. It was a period of honing her skills, learning the ropes, and developing the tenacity that would define her future success.
Beadle's rise through the ranks was meteoric. She joined ESPN in 2009, quickly becoming a fan favorite on SportsNation. Her quick wit, sharp commentary, and genuine enthusiasm resonated with viewers. Her subsequent move to NBA Countdown placed her at the forefront of basketball coverage, further solidifying her status as one of ESPN's top personalities. However, her tenure at the network was not without controversy. Clashes with management and public disagreements over her stance on certain issues led to a highly publicized departure in 2019.
